- 博客(11)
- 问答 (1)
- 收藏
- 关注
原创 java.lang.IllegalStateException: Lock was released in the store due to expiration.
看下用该类创建的redis锁的定义,是不是用了默认的超时时间,一分钟可能锁就释放了,导致上述问题.释放锁的操作用try包一下(这个是可选项,具体原因看下面扩展)
2022-10-10 09:59:34 572 1
原创 jetbrains下的IDEA,Clion等使用wsl+ubuntu,装了ubuntu,提示找不到
问题1已经安装好了Ubuntu,但是到这里就是显示没有发现.问题2从terminal窗口的选择项中只也看不到Ubuntu.不仅仅只是clion,其他jetbrains的IDE的terminal中都看不到Ubuntu.解决方案就是环境变量问题…我折腾了将近两天,其实一开始就想到了这个问题,出现上述问题之前,我是能正常使用的,然后动过环境变量表之后就出问题了.我考虑没有环境变量是以ubuntu.exe为单位,没想到关于ubuntu的,clion是以wsl.exe为单位进行考虑的…,所以添加环境变量
2022-05-04 06:43:00 844 1
原创 wsl下ubuntu20.04配合clion编译openjdk8并运行
起因最近,看synchronized的锁的底层原理,其中有一个涉及底层C++部分的objectMonitor对象,在进一步了解的过程中,以及之前看深入理解java虚拟机中第一部分,自己编译jdk的触发,开始考虑本地编译jdk,在jdk上进行调试的想法,遂开始网上找文档,我的环境是wsl(ubuntu)+clion.心路历程我一开始一直以为这个难点在于wsl的ubuntu毕竟不是原生的,依附于windows,这方面比较新,可能参考资料不多,查找教程也是往wsl编译jdk上靠,遂找到这两个方案,(219条
2022-04-26 11:08:11 1527
原创 java.lang.NullPointerException: null at org.springframework.cloud.openfeign.ribbon.FeignLoadBalance
java基础思考,下面是基本数据类型报空指针异常的情形及原因,这个空指针异常抛出代码我没找到,可能是在太底层了,没有相关异常信息,就一个异常…巨坑.还有注意构造方法抛异常的异常信息格式: at com. ... .类名.<init>..... ,要知道这是在构造方法中抛出的异常.public static class selfClass { int a; public selfClass(Integer a) { this.a =
2021-09-09 13:37:28 713
原创 Dubbo java.io.IOException: invalid constant type: 18 异常解决办法
启动dubbo组件服务时,遇到了java.io.IOException: invalid constant type: 18 报错出现该问题的原因是由于javassist这个jar包的版本问题,dubbo自身依赖的是3.15.0-GA,版本过低,将版本升级到3.18.2-GA即可.<dependency> <groupId>com.alibaba</groupId> <artifactId>dubbo</artifactId>
2021-06-17 16:48:27 1739
原创 RabbitMQ-1-解决报错:{error, {cannot_delete_plugins_expand_dir cannot_delete
RabbitMQ-1-解决报错:{error, {cannot_delete_plugins_expand_dir cannot_delete本问题出现背景:win10基于wsl2的ubuntu20.04系统.解决办法:启动文件以 ./rabbit-server的形式启动,你可能忘了加 ./ 了…这只是一种可能哈,我是这个问题....
2021-06-10 13:47:40 247
原创 关于idea中maven,pom.xml文件导jar包时没有提示,以及阿里云镜像不能用的解决办法
最近电脑由于自己改注册表,被自己搞挂了,无奈重新装系统,之前用的idea为2019.3.5版本的,想尝尝新,随整了个2020.1.4版本的,但出现了pom.xml文件导jar包没有提示的问题,网上搜的大部分都是这样点击update按钮更新一下就行了,但大概率我觉得你试了可能不行,这里我主要在三个地方进行了些许设置:第一个地方:你可以把这里的值适当的加大,值这个我看网上有的把我第二个地方加的值加到了这里,我用2020.2版本试了试可以,2020.1.4版本不行。。。。。。,这个也不是什么大问题,看
2020-08-02 18:30:22 1016
原创 java.lang.ClassNotFoundException: .....at org.apache.catalina.loader.WebappClassLoader.loadClass问题处理
老规矩,先贴个大神的处理方案IDEA通过Artifacts发布Web项目,这个文章大神是在讲IDEA的ProjectSettings的一些功能,如下大神在开头也贴了如何处理这个异常的操作,原理就是那样的(这里讲的是你确定已经导入jdbc的jar包,且版本是正确的的,配置jdbc连接的properties文件也正确,没有出现空格等情况下),大神将直接在web目录下的WEB-INF目录下创建lib目录,将jar复制到该目录下即可,我想讲的是,我们不妨想一下,既然你jar包导入正确,且没有上述我说的错误,那就是
2020-07-29 17:42:15 1298
原创 idea执行Main方法出现 Exception in thread "main" java.lang.NoClassDefFoundError: javax/servlet/http/HttpSer
把tomcat后面设置成compile,默认是provided
2020-05-13 15:33:21 613
原创 javaWeb的项目路径问题(对servlet路径和form表单请求路径的一些归纳)
javaWeb项目的路径问题这篇文章大神将路径问题讲的很透彻,我想说的是几点小细节,博主说的很清楚,如果这里的deployment下面的application context中不单单仅是一个 / ,后面加的有其他字符的话,在form表单中我们填写action指向的地址时也要加上。我就犯了这个错误,加的有东西,但form表单的action地址值中忘了加了,当时我看了博主的文章,知道自己的de...
2020-05-07 15:16:57 1646
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人